大数据的分类方法概览涉及多种技术与应用,这些技术帮助组织从海量数据中提取有价值的信息。以下是一些常见的大数据分类方法和相应的技术以及它们在实际应用中的示例:
1. 数据存储技术
(1)分布式文件系统
- 技术:如hdfs(hadoop distributed file system),它允许将数据分布在多个服务器上,以实现高可用性和可扩展性。
- 应用:用于处理大规模数据集,特别是在需要高吞吐量和容错能力的场景中。
(2)内存计算框架
- 技术:如apache spark,提供了内存计算的能力,可以快速处理大量数据。
- 应用:适用于实时数据分析和机器学习模型的训练,特别是当数据量巨大且需要快速响应时。
2. 数据处理技术
(1)批处理
- 技术:使用mapreduce等工具进行批量数据处理,适合处理结构化或半结构化数据。
- 应用:适用于需要对大量数据进行统一处理的场景,如日志分析、市场调研等。
(2)流处理
- 技术:如apache kafka,专为处理实时数据流而设计,支持低延迟的消息传递。
- 应用:适用于金融交易、社交媒体监控等需要即时反馈的场景。
3. 数据挖掘与分析技术
(1)机器学习
- 技术:包括监督学习、无监督学习和强化学习等,通过算法自动发现数据中的模式和关联。
- 应用:用于预测分析、客户行为分析、欺诈检测等。
(2)自然语言处理
- 技术:利用nlp技术处理文本数据,包括分词、词性标注、命名实体识别等。
- 应用:用于情感分析、内容审核、自动摘要等。
4. 数据可视化技术
(1)数据可视化工具
- 技术:如tableau、power bi等,提供直观的数据展示和交互式分析功能。
- 应用:帮助企业和分析师理解复杂的数据集,提高决策效率。
(2)数据可视化平台
- 技术:如d3.js、highcharts等,允许开发者创建动态、交互式的图表。
- 应用:适用于教育、科研等领域,帮助用户探索数据的深层含义。
5. 数据治理与安全技术
(1)数据质量管理
- 技术:确保数据的准确性、完整性和一致性。
- 应用:对于金融、医疗等行业至关重要,直接影响到数据驱动决策的质量。
(2)数据加密与访问控制
- 技术:采用ssl/tls等技术保护数据传输的安全,实施基于角色的访问控制。
- 应用:确保敏感数据不被未授权访问,保护企业和个人隐私。
6. 大数据生态系统与服务
(1)云服务平台
- 技术:如amazon aws、google cloud platform等,提供大数据处理、存储和分析的服务。
- 应用:适用于需要大规模数据处理和分析的企业,尤其是那些希望减少本地基础设施投资的公司。
(2)开源大数据项目
- 技术:如apache hadoop、apache spark等,为大数据处理提供标准化的解决方案。
- 应用:促进了社区合作和技术创新,降低了大数据技术的门槛。
总之,通过上述技术和方法的应用,组织能够有效地管理和分析大数据,从而获得洞察力、优化运营并推动创新。随着技术的发展,新的大数据分类方法和工具将继续出现,以满足不断变化的业务需求和技术挑战。